An Inlay Marble Mosque Qibla (Kibla) Wall Panel is a beautifully crafted piece designed to mark the direction of prayer (Qibla) in a mosque, combining artistic elegance with spiritual significance. It typically features intricate marble inlay work, showcasing traditional Islamic geometric patterns, calligraphy, and floral motifs.
🕌 Inlay Marble Mosque Qibla Panel Key Features:
Material:
Premium white or cream marble base, often Makrana marble.
Inlay work using colored stones like lapis lazuli, carnelian, malachite, or other semi-precious stones.
Design & Craftsmanship:
Traditional Islamic geometric patterns with complex symmetry.
Arabic calligraphy featuring verses from the Quran, especially Surah Al-Fatiha or Ayat al-Kursi.
Floral arabesques and decorative motifs surrounding the calligraphy.
High-precision hand inlay (Pietra Dura) craftsmanship for intricate detail.
Borders often framed with carved marble or contrasting stone.
